Paraprofessional -ESE VE JobID: 3966 Position Type: Student Support Services/ESE Paraprofessional Date Posted: 7/14/2026 Location: LaBelle High School Additional Information: Show/Hide JOB TITLE/ASSIGNMENT Position: Paraprofessional - ESE Qualifications High School Diploma or GED Must meet the requirements for the No Child Left Behind Act:Two (2) years of study at an institution of higher education; or Associate's degree or higher; or Knowledge and ability to assist in instruction in core subjects as verified by a rigorous state or local assessment (ParaPro Test) Satisfactory criminal background check Such alternatives to the above qualifications as the board may find appropriate and acceptable. Certification Requirements Certification as a ParaPro if above qualifications are not met.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ities Knowledge of the techniques and procedures used in working with targeted student populations. Ability to relate and communicate effectively with students, teachers, and parents. Ability to communicate orally and in writing. Ability to plan and/or implement instructional activities. Ability to operate or learn to operate a variety of technology and equipment. Ability to perform clerical responsibilities. Ability to cooperate and work as a member of a team. Physical ability to lift students if required by job assignment. Job Goal To provide instructional and technical assistance to meet the specialized needs of the students. Reports To Principal or assigned supervisor RESPONSIBILITIES/DUTIES Planning and Preparation Assist the teacher in preparing materials, teaching aids, bulletin boards, and equipment for direct instructional activity, including locating, copying, collating, distributing, and/or grouping materials supporting instructional activities planned by the teacher. Schedule space for specialized instructional programs and coordinate the arrangement of equipment, desks, tables, chairs, and activity areas. Examine short and long-term unit plans prepared by the teacher and anticipate the need for specific supplies and materials. Assist the teacher in preparing for changing curriculum to meet the needs of students with diverse cultural and socio-economic backgrounds, learning styles, and special needs. Administrative and Management Use time efficiently. Provide student supervision before, during, and after school while they are loading, riding, and unloading buses, on the playground, in the cafeteria, in a learning or practice situation while following appropriate training as assigned. Assist in maintaining the security of records, materials, and equipment. Assist the teacher in the enforcement of classroom rules and the maintenance of appropriate records. Maintain a clean and orderly environment for students. Check objective tests and mark errors but not assign a grade. Escort or transport students to and from classrooms, clinic, cafeteria, or other areas as required. Assessment and Evaluation Assist in assessing student progress as directed, including proctoring the administration of tests, marking papers, and maintaining confidential records. Assist in evaluating program effectiveness, seeking and suggesting ways of continuous improvement. Assist in the collection of assessment data from a variety of sources and in compiling and organizing data for review by the teacher as assigned. Assist the teacher in completing requirements for grade reporting, scheduling conferences, and recording results. Intervention and Direct Services Provide instructional assistance as planned or coordinated by the teacher or administrator. Following appropriate training, lead small group activities planned by the teacher in an atmosphere where students are actively engaged in meaningful learning experiences. Use classroom management techniques conducive to an effective classroom environment. Perform assigned clerical and bookkeeping duties.
